
Senior journalist Rajdeep Sardesai on last day said that soon India might get a Prime Minister from Kerala. He pointed that the state is likely to propose some one who is efficient enough to lead the nation.
'Kerala is looking for a third alternative in national politics, BJP is trying to get a grip in Kerala like West Bengal and Tripura', he said during an interview.
Rajdeep also recounted the events when he visited Kerala for the first time. He was in Kerala to report the election while working with the Times of India.
